网站服务器知识是理解互联网运作的基础,它涵盖了从硬件配置到软件部署的多个层面,是构建稳定、高效网络服务的核心,无论是个人博客、企业官网还是大型电商平台,都离不开服务器的支撑,以下将从服务器的定义、类型、核心组件、部署模式及维护要点等方面,系统梳理相关知识。

服务器的基本概念与作用
服务器是一种高性能计算机,其本质与普通PC并无太大区别,但通过优化硬件设计和软件配置,能够为客户端设备(如电脑、手机)提供数据存储、处理、传输等服务,在互联网架构中,服务器扮演着“中枢神经”的角色:网站文件存储在服务器上,用户通过浏览器访问域名时,服务器会响应请求并返回相应数据;数据库服务器负责管理业务数据,应用服务器则运行程序逻辑,确保业务流程顺畅,服务器的稳定性、安全性和性能直接影响用户体验,因此其设计与运维需格外严谨。
服务器的硬件组成
服务器的硬件配置直接决定了其承载能力和处理效率,核心组件包括:
- CPU(中央处理器):服务器的“大脑”,负责执行计算和指令,企业级服务器通常采用多路CPU设计(如Intel Xeon、AMD EPYC),通过增加核心数和线程数提升并发处理能力。
- 内存(RAM):临时存储数据和程序运行结果,服务器内存容量大(通常以GB为单位)、频率高,并支持ECC(错误检查和纠正)功能,避免因内存错误导致系统崩溃。
- 存储设备:分为本地存储(如HDD机械硬盘、SSD固态硬盘)和存储网络(如SAN、NAS),SSD因其读写速度快,常用于系统盘和热点数据存储;HDD则适合大容量数据归档。
- 网络接口卡(NIC):服务器与外部网络连接的桥梁,通常配备多个千兆或万兆网卡,支持负载均衡和故障转移,确保数据传输稳定。
- 电源与散热:服务器采用冗余电源设计(双电源或多电源),单台电源故障不影响运行;散热系统则通过高效风扇、液冷等技术,避免硬件因过热降频或损坏。
服务器的常见类型
根据应用场景和形态,服务器可分为多种类型:

- 按用途划分:
- Web服务器:用于托管网站,响应HTTP请求(如Apache、Nginx)。
- 数据库服务器:存储和管理业务数据(如MySQL、Oracle、MongoDB)。
- 应用服务器:运行应用程序逻辑,支撑业务功能(如Tomcat、JBoss)。
- 文件服务器:集中存储和共享文件,供多用户访问。
- 按形态划分:
- 塔式服务器:外形类似台式机,结构简单,适合中小企业或小型应用场景。
- 机架式服务器:标准机箱设计(如1U、2U、4U高度),可安装在机柜中,节省空间,适合数据中心大规模部署。
- 刀片服务器:由多个模块化“刀片”组成,共享电源、散热和管理模块,密度高,计算能力强,适合云计算和虚拟化环境。
- 云服务器:基于虚拟化技术构建,按需分配资源,弹性伸缩,无需购买硬件,适合初创企业和动态负载场景。
服务器的部署模式
服务器的部署方式决定了其可用性和扩展性,常见模式包括:
- 单机部署:独立运行一台服务器,成本低但可用性差,适合个人项目或测试环境。
- 集群部署:多台服务器组成集群,通过负载均衡技术分配请求,避免单点故障,Web集群可通过Nginx将流量分发到多台后端服务器,提升并发处理能力。
- 主从复制:用于数据冗余,如数据库主从部署,主服务器处理写操作,从服务器同步数据并处理读操作,既提升性能又保障数据安全。
- 分布式部署:将服务拆分为多个模块,部署在不同服务器上,通过API通信,电商平台将用户服务、订单服务、支付服务分布式部署,提高系统灵活性和可扩展性。
服务器的维护与优化
服务器运维是确保长期稳定运行的关键,需重点关注以下方面:
- 系统更新与安全加固:定期操作系统、软件补丁,关闭不必要的端口和服务,配置防火墙和入侵检测系统(IDS/IPS),防范黑客攻击。
- 性能监控:通过工具(如Zabbix、Prometheus)实时监控CPU、内存、磁盘、网络等指标,及时发现并解决性能瓶颈。
- 数据备份与恢复:制定备份策略(如全量备份、增量备份),定期测试备份数据的可恢复性,避免因硬件故障或数据丢失导致业务中断。
- 日志管理:收集和分析服务器日志(如访问日志、错误日志),定位问题根源,优化系统配置。
相关问答FAQs
Q1:云服务器与传统物理服务器有何区别?
A1:云服务器是基于虚拟化技术提供的弹性计算资源,用户无需购买硬件,按需付费,支持快速扩容和缩容;传统物理服务器是独立硬件设备,需自行维护,资源固定,前期投入成本高,适合对数据隔离和性能稳定性要求极高的场景。

Q2:如何选择适合自己业务的服务器配置?
A2:选择服务器需综合考虑业务类型、用户规模、预算等因素:
- 个人博客/小型官网:可选择入门级云服务器(如2核4G、50G存储),配置Nginx+MySQL即可满足需求;
- 电商平台/高并发应用:需多核大内存(如16核32G)、SSD存储,并采用集群部署,搭配负载均衡和CDN加速;
- 企业核心业务:建议选择冗余配置的双机热备服务器,确保高可用性,同时定期进行数据备份和容灾演练。
【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!
发表回复